VND 200 DVI-I — Decoder Only
The VND 200 is a decoder-only device and is compatible with other VN-Matrix products
including the VNM Enterprise Controller and the VNC 200 configured as a controller.
The VND 200 does not support:
• Mouse and keyboard operation
• RS-232 client / server operation

The VNC 200 can be configured to operate in one of two modes:
• As an encoder to encode a source and stream it across a network
• As a decoder to decode and display a VNC 200 data stream from a network
Any VNC 200 matrix system will contain at least two devices, one configured as an
encoder and the other as a decoder. Multiple encoders and decoders may co-exist on the
same network.
Encoder Source Compatibility
As an encoder, the VNC 200 is compatible with digital (DVI) and analog (RGB) graphic
sources up to WUXGA (1920 x 1200) resolution (see “Technical Data” for a list of
standard supported sources).
The VNC 200 incorporates advanced image acquisition circuitry which can auto-detect a
wide range of source types without the need for any additional setup.
For special or non-standard source formats, user-customizable source modes can be
created using the web interface (see “Advanced Source Setup” for further details).
NOTE: The VNC 200 provides analog-to-digital or digital-to-analog conversion via its
monitor connections. Therefore, it is possible to use a digital monitor with an
analog source and vice versa.
